The Ancient Ones, called the Anganach by the folk of the region, represent the elder gods.
- Silvanus (Green Man)
- Herne the Hunter
- Cromm Cruach
- Impurax
- Nergal
With the migration of the new gods from the civilized kingdoms to the east, the Anganach are in decline. The New Gods, called the Futurus, include the faiths of
- St. Ygg
- Arcantryl
- Orcus
- Set
Slowly their priests have made their way to the duchy. The clerics of St . Ygg have been aggressive in their attempts to convert the people from the “primitive” faiths of Silvanus and Herne. Although the cults of Orcus and Set are not openly worshipped their influence has started to grow in the dark corners of the region.
Despite its isolation from the outside world, the people of the duchy have heard tales of foreign religions including Kor the Sun God, Athena the Goddess of Military Strategy, Thor the God of Thunder and Lightning, and others.
